Introduction to a Medical Claims Specialist
In modern healthcare, a Medical Claims Specialist is essential for ensuring smooth financial operations. They are responsible for managing insurance claims, verifying patient information, and coordinating with insurance companies. By handling these tasks, a Medical Claims Specialist helps healthcare providers focus on patient care while ensuring timely reimbursements.
Streamlining the Claims Process
A Medical Claims Specialist plays a crucial role in streamlining the claims process. They review patient records, ensure correct coding, and submit accurate claims to insurance providers. This careful attention to detail reduces the risk of denials and delays, making the workflow more efficient. Coordination with Healthcare Providers and Insurers
Effective communication is a key function of a Medical Claims Specialist. They act as the liaison between healthcare providers and insurance companies, addressing discrepancies, providing additional documentation, and following up on pending claims. This proactive approach allows a Medical Claims Specialist to resolve issues quickly, resulting in faster reimbursements for medical practices.
Minimizing Claim Denials
A Medical Claims Specialist works to minimize claim denials by identifying and correcting errors before submission. Common issues like coding mistakes, missing patient information, or incomplete documentation can slow down reimbursements. A dedicated Medical Claims Specialist ensures these problems are addressed, reducing delays and enhancing financial stability for healthcare providers.
Supporting Revenue Cycle Management
Revenue cycle management is a critical part of healthcare administration. A Medical Claims Specialist contributes by tracking payments, reconciling accounts, and monitoring claim statuses. Their work ensures that revenue flows smoothly, making a Medical Claims Specialist invaluable for maintaining the financial health of a clinic or hospital.
